Job description

Overview

Join our customer's team as a Chemistry - AI Trainer and play a pivotal role in shaping the next generation of AI‑driven chemistry solutions. In this full‑time, remote position, you will leverage your chemistry expertise to enhance and train AI models, ensuring precise and contextually accurate chemical knowledge. If you are passionate about science and technology, this is your chance to make a direct impact in a rapidly evolving field.

Key Responsibilities
  • Collaborate with AI engineers and data scientists to develop and refine chemistry‑related AI models.
  • Analyze and curate chemistry datasets to enhance AI training quality and relevance.
  • Assess AI‑generated content for scientific accuracy and clarity, providing structured feedback for continuous improvement.
  • Design and implement training protocols for AI systems based on real‑world chemistry applications.
  • Document key findings and processes to inform ongoing AI model development.
  • Communicate technical concepts and recommendations clearly to both technical and non‑technical stakeholders.
  • Stay updated on advancements in chemistry and AI fields to integrate cutting‑edge knowledge into training strategies.
Required Skills and Qualifications
  • PhD Degree in Chemistry or a closely related scientific discipline.
  • Demonstrated expertise in chemistry concepts, terminology, and laboratory practices.
  • Exceptional written and verbal communication skills with keen attention to detail.
  • Proven ability to explain complex scientific concepts in a clear, accessible manner.
  • Experience working collaboratively in team‑based environments, ideally remotely.
  • Strong analytical skills and a data‑driven mindset.
  • Motivation to bridge the gap between scientific knowledge and AI technology.
Preferred Qualifications
  • Experience with AI, machine learning, or data annotation projects.
  • Background in science communication or technical writing.
  • Familiarity with computational chemistry or cheminformatics platforms.
